Device Driver for RAMTRON FM25W256 SPI-driven FRAM Uses SPI peripheral at 10MHz Based on fast SPI routines

File content as of revision 0:2290931492e7:
#include "mbed.h" //Shortcuts #define SSL1 LPC_GPIO0->FIOSET = BIT6 #define SSL0 LPC_GPIO0->FIOCLR = BIT6 // Aliases for code readability #define BIT31 0x80000000 #define BIT30 0x40000000 #define BIT29 0x20000000 #define BIT28 0x10000000 #define BIT27 0x08000000 #define BIT26 0x04000000 #define BIT25 0x02000000 #define BIT24 0x01000000 #define BIT23 0x00800000 #define BIT22 0x00400000 #define BIT21 0x00200000 #define BIT20 0x00100000 #define BIT19 0x00080000 #define BIT18 0x00040000 #define BIT17 0x00020000 #define BIT16 0x00010000 #define BIT15 0x00008000 #define BIT14 0x00004000 #define BIT13 0x00002000 #define BIT12 0x00001000 #define BIT11 0x00000800 #define BIT10 0x00000400 #define BIT9 0x00000200 #define BIT8 0x00000100 #define BIT7 0x00000080 #define BIT6 0x00000040 #define BIT5 0x00000020 #define BIT4 0x00000010 #define BIT3 0x00000008 #define BIT2 0x00000004 #define BIT1 0x00000002 #define BIT0 0x00000001 // FeRAM command defines #define WREN 0x06 // Write enable #define WRITE 0x02 // Write command #define READ 0x03 // Read command #define RDSR 0x05 // Read Status Register void FM25W_SSP1_Init (void); unsigned char FM25W_ReadByte (unsigned int iAddress); void FM25W_WriteByte (unsigned int iAddress, unsigned char cByte); void FM25W_WriteBlock(unsigned int iAddress, unsigned char *ptrBlock, unsigned int iCount); void FM25W_ReadBlock (unsigned int iAddress, unsigned char *ptrBlock, unsigned int iCount);
